Output 59f8e0f0744da623df6bb15a1a6eb468d736dcb0b6d82197fc6db95fc9efb81c:2

value
6411673278
script pubkey
OP_0 OP_PUSHBYTES_20 592cad9b4077124e2f94af3714846f7c728d0fb7
address
tb1qtyk2mx6qwufyutu54um3fpr003eg6rahx2s6zs
transaction
59f8e0f0744da623df6bb15a1a6eb468d736dcb0b6d82197fc6db95fc9efb81c
confirmations
70232
spent
true